Telstra Business Broadband Ethernet

Ethernet Awareness

Telstra Business Broadband Ethernet provides a high-end broadband solution to help power your business communications, online applications, and special services like video conferencing.

The key to our Ethernet plans is equally fast downloads and uploads, so essential information and files can be sent just as fast as your downloads are delivered. Carriage is via a dedicated business-only network and supported by Telstra’s extensive networks and technical expertise.

All Telstra Business Broadband Ethernet plans include:

  • 10 x Business Mail POP email boxes2 with web mail access
  • 1 x Business Domain name registered3 and hosted4
    (e.g. www.companyname.com.au)
  • Access to CustData – our service management and reporting tool online
  • Australian-based 24x7 business technical helpdesk

Things you need to know
** Excess data charges on Telstra Business Broadband Ethernet plans is capped at the applicable excess usage cap amount set out in Our Customer Terms per Telstra Business Broadband Ethernet service in a single billing period. Excess data usage charges do not apply to Unlimited plans. Unused data allowance expires each month. Unless you have chosen a plan with an unlimited traffic allowance, if your total uploads exceed your total downloads by a ratio of 4:1 in any given month, we may charge you 4.4c for each additional MB of data you upload in that month in excess of the 4:1 ratio.
^ Subject to our Acceptable Usage policy.
^^ Customers whose Telstra Business Broadband Ethernet service is delivered via asynchronous transfer mode (ATM) from the exchange are only eligible for plans with speeds between 1Mbps and 4Mbps. Customers whose Telstra Business Broadband Ethernet service is delivered via an Ethernet card from the exchange are eligible for all plan speeds. Your eligibility for your chosen plan depends on the technology available at the relevant exchange and will be determined during service qualification.
1. Device dependent and available through IPSEC capabilities on Telstra Purchased Cisco Router. This feature can be set up and configured through Broadband Extra’s Router Support Service or enabled through Business Support. Additional charges apply.
2. One primary address and four secondary email addresses provided per mailbox, including 100MB storage per mailbox and spam and virus filtering. SMTP facility included with BusinessMail POP has certain limitations, including: the number of emails that may be sent which is 25 emails every 10 minutes, the total email size for every email sent including attachments is 10MB and the number of simultaneous connections to SMTP gateway per IP address is limited so that only one email can exit at any point in time which other emails queue behind this email.
3. Subject to domain name availability. To meet the eligibility criteria for .com.au, .net.au or.org.au domain names, your requested domain name must be an exact match, abbreviation or acronym of your name or trade mark or be closely and substantially connected to you.
4. For .au domain types, registration and hosting for 24 months. For non .au domain types, registration and hosting for 12 months. Renewal fees will be charged after initial registration. Each .com domain name will automatically renew unless you advise us otherwise. Initial business domain name registered where you take up any of the included business mail pop mailboxes. If you acquire multiple Telstra Business Broadband services then you must associate the included ten (10) Business Mail POP mailboxes with a separate domain name for each Telstra Business Broadband service.
